Did you feel it? A light earthquake hit close to the Valley overnight.
The magnitude-4.5 earthquake hit around 12:45 a.m. Monday, and was centered about 16 miles southwest of Coalinga.
The quake was actually closer to Parkfield in Monterey County.
KMPH News checked with the Fresno County Sheriff's Department Monday morning, and the lieutenant we spoke with said no damage or injuries have been reported.
Parkfield is the most researched earthquake zone in the world. It's on the San Andreas Fault.
